The Colorado State Rams and Texas Longhorns open their 2024 NCAA football seasons Saturday at Darrell K. Royal Memorial Stadium in Austin. Kickoff is scheduled for 3:30 p.m. ET (ESPN). The Rams just missed out on bowl eligibility last season, finishing 5-7. Remember, it lost that epic 2-OT game at Colorado last Sept. 16. Colorado State also lost a 25-23 heartbreaker at UNLV on Oct. 21, while slipping up 27-24 at Hawaii in the season finale in another crushing loss in the final seconds.

The Colorado State defense improved dramatically as the season went along, and it returns 6 starters. On offense, the Rams get QB Brayden Fowler-Nicolosi back. He went for 3,460 passing yards and 22 TD in 2023, and he will pair with All-American WR Tory Horton for a solid pass-catch combo. RB Justin Marshall finished up strong, and he could be a solid piece of the offense, too.

For Texas, it heads to the SEC for the 2024 season. While this isn’t a conference game, it’s historic nonetheless.
